Planning board approves amended preliminary plat extension for Lomas Encantadas Phases 1 and 2
The Rio Rancho Planning and Zoning Board approved an amended preliminary plat extension for the Lomas Encantadas 1D Phases 1 and 2 subdivision, adopting staff’s recommended findings and conditions.

Tim Dvorak, planner with the City of Rio Rancho, described the amendment: two tracts were removed from the most current iteration, a phase line was added splitting Phase 1 into Phase 1a and Phase 1b, lots in Block 4 were shifted and resized to 40-foot-wide lots, and two additional lots (16 and 17) were added. Dvorak said the revised tract and lot totals are: Phase 1a — 44 lots and 6 tracts; Phase 1b — 52 lots and 1 tract; Phase 2 — 73 lots and 6 tracts, for a combined total of 169 lots and 12 tracts, all zoned R4 single-family residential. Staff recommended approval with the stated conditions.

Brian Ottergon, representing Lomasing and Davos Development Company, said he agreed with staff comments and stood for questions. No public comments were made. A motion to approve the amended preliminary plat extension was made, seconded and passed by roll call.

The approval authorizes the applicant to proceed under the conditions listed by staff; the city will continue to review plan details and phasing as construction and final-plating submittals proceed.
